What is Google Doodle ?
Sometimes when we open www.google.com get a fresh and awesome look in the place of google logo(it's may image, game or moving flash), this beautiful logo called Google Doodle and appear only special cases. As the words of Google. "Doodles are the fun, surprising and sometimes spontaneous changes that are made to the Google logo to celebrate holidays, anniversaries and the lives of famous artists, pioneers and scientists".
How did the idea come for for doodles originate ?
In 1998, when Google runs as incorporated, this awesome concept born on the mind of Google founders Larry and Sergey. They played with the corporate logo to indicate their deep attendance at the 'Burning Man festival' in the Nevada desert. First doodle was relatively very simple, the idea of decorating logo of the company to celebrate some notable events was born.
Doodles have graced Google homepage, celebrating the culture, history, and some important people that make the world interesting.
How many doodles has Google done in the years?
The team has created over 2,000 doodles for our homepages around the world.
A team of Google get together regularly and decide which events will be celebrated with a doodle. The ideas for the doodles directly come from numerous sources, including Google team and Google users.
Who designs the doodles?
A team of illustrators design the Google Doodle and we call them doodlers.
